If you’ve ever wondered how to lead with more humanity without losing authority, this episode is for you.

<p>

Rachel DeAlto, keynote speaker, communication and leadership expert and author joins Erin to unpack what it really means to be a relatable leader-one who’s respected, trusted, and real even when the pressure’s high.

<p>

<p>

Here’s what you’ll hear:

<p>

<p>

The one thing teams say they crave most and most bosses forget to give

<p>

What it really takes to rebuild confidence after ego-driven leadership

<p>

How to use her “Me-You-We” method to navigate tough conversations

<p><b>Tweetable Comments</b><br></p>

<li><p>

“People get stuck thinking being relatable means being nice or being friends. It doesn’t. You can still be a leader and maintain boundaries while showing up as a human being.”

<p></li>

<li><p>

“If you’re not sure your team feels respected by you-ask them. And if you don’t have the relationship to ask, they probably don’t feel respected.”

<p></li>

<li><p>

“It takes seconds to show that you’re a human being.”

<p></li>

<li><p>

“Teams are looking for respect from their leader. That’s how they feel connected when they feel respected.”
